Bānsi is a city in the Siddharthnagar district of Uttar Pradesh, India, located on the banks of the Rapti River. It is one of the key cities in the district and is renowned for hosting the annual Magh Mela fair, which attracts visitors from the surrounding areas. The city's strategic position near the Indo-Nepal border, approximately 40 km away, makes it a convenient base for travelers looking to visit Lumbini, the birthplace of Gautama Buddha in Nepal. Bānsi offers a unique blend of cultural vibrancy and accessibility to international sites.
Plan your visit around the Magh Mela, held from January 25 to February 25, to experience local traditions.
Carry valid identification if you plan to cross into Nepal, as the border is open but requires documentation.
Local transport options are available to reach nearby attractions like Lumbini.
Spring is a pleasant time to visit Bānsi, with mild weather ideal for exploring the city and nearby areas.
Summers can be hot, so plan indoor activities during peak heat hours.
Fall offers comfortable temperatures, making it a good time for outdoor exploration.
Winter is cool and perfect for attending the Magh Mela and other cultural events.
